## Deployment notes: template rendering

Rendering was the bottleneck in Oakmere v3. Templates are now precompiled at build time and cached per-locale; cold-start render dropped from seconds to milliseconds. Do not deploy with the cache disabled — it will look fine in smoke tests and fall over at peak. The release pipeline bakes compiled templates into the image, so no runtime compilation should occur. Verify the cache hit ratio after rollout before declaring success. Production must run with exactly the following configuration.

settings of bagaf-kaweg:
druix:
  pin: 8732
  tenant: briath
  seal: seal_c9896419
  metrics_host: metrics.druix.paliqcorp.internal
  standby_team: quenvan
  escalation: eliael-ralys
  nonce: 335c6a

Subject: DR drill tonight — Transcode Farm

Hey,

Quick heads-up: tonight's disaster-recovery drill takes down the Pixelbarn transcoding farm at 22:00. You'll fail jobs over to the Quillmere standby cluster, then restore the primary from snapshots. Keep an eye on queue depth — if it climbs past normal, pause intake. To mount the encrypted snapshot volume, enter the passphrase below.

recovery phrase for fahof-fawip: casael-fenael-wenix

Key ceremony checklist, item 7 (Glassfern formula sandbox): Verify the sandbox signing key is split correctly before user-supplied formulas are re-enabled. Both custodians must be present, the ceremony room camera active, and the Brindlewood HSM in attest mode. Once quorum confirms, the escrow vault unseals only with the recovery passphrase recorded below:

vault phrase of yaguf-hahaf = druath-holix

Hey plugin folks,

Friendly reminder: next Tuesday we're running a DR drill on Tollgate, the shipping-fee rules engine. Your plugins will hit the standby environment for about an hour, so expect stale fee tables. If your sandbox credentials get reset during failover, re-enroll using the shared recovery flow. The passphrase you'll need is listed just below.

Cheers,
Danic

recovery phrase for yageg-fawig: quenion-weneth-julath-lamys-gilath-zordor-sorir-kelix-kelath-julwyn